Hotels across Lanzarote generated €60 million in revenue during June, marking a 12.9% increase compared with the €53.2 million recorded in the same month last year.

Spain’s weather agency, AEMET, has issued a yellow wind alert for Lanzarote. The alert is in place from 8am today, Friday July 24th, until midnight on Saturday 25th July.
